Didnt notice anything in the settings for telemetry.
We are doing live broadcasts and while using an HDMI to a transmitter to a receiver to a broadcast truck we want to get rid of the telemetry which we as pilots normally seen on our monitor. We want to provide them a clean shot.


I have to believe that if you can do this on an ipad you should be able to do it on this monitor.

Any input is great.

You can easily get a clean HDMI signal.You have 3 options.
-Camera View (this is the one you want)
-Picture in Picture (not sure about this one)
-Copy Screen (mirror)

I need some help myself on this subject.

I've been trying to do this today, I can get a clean hdmi out ie footage only using the hdmi port on the Inspire 1 Pro remote, but not from the CrystalSky HDMI port. I have activated the HDMI mode on the CS, but only the Copy Screen mode works. If I try Camera View, all I can see is the last screen I had on the CS while in Copy Screen mode, nothing live. Picture in Picture also is of no use.

So in.a nutshell, all I can get from the CS HDMI port is an exact copy of the CS screen, which includes all the OSD data, which I don’t want, especially for a live broadcast.

I can’t even remove the OSD from the CS screen, swiping with two fingers etc does nothing.

I’ve just downloaded the very latest software for the CS today (06/07/18), but this makes no difference.

I can work around this with the larger drones, Inspire, S900 and M600, by using the ports on the controller, but my client wants me to use the Mavic for a couple of shots indoors, so I need to remove the OSD, how can this be done?
